1、線路建立。以"問路方式"從主機a到主機b建立 乙個實際的線路鏈結。
2、資料傳輸。此時可以進行實時、雙向交換資料。
3、線路釋放。一般由主機a傳送"釋放請求包",到達主機b後,如果主機b同時釋放,則從主機b依次釋放到主機a,通訊結束。
電路交換的優點是通訊實時性強,適用於互動式回話通訊。但缺點是對突發性通訊不適應,系統效率低,不能平滑交通量。
頻分復用frequency-division multiplexing,fdm
時分復用time-division multiplexing,tdm
1、頻分復用是指將鏈路的頻譜劃分開,並將不同的頻譜段分給不同的鏈路。
2、時分復用是指輪流給每條鏈路一定固定的時隙,在這個時隙裡該鏈路獨佔頻寬。比如4條鏈路,每個鏈路分1秒,那麼每個鏈路將擁有1秒的獨佔頻寬時間,每個迴圈稱為一幀。
3、說白了就是頻分復用在頻率上劃分給不同的路,時分復用在時間上劃分給不同的路。
1、傳送的資料與目的位址、源位址、控制資訊按照一定的格式組成乙個資料單元(報文或報文分組)進入通訊子網。
2、通訊子網中的節點是通訊控制處理機,它負責資料單元的接收、差錯校驗、儲存、路選和**功能。
分為報文交換message exchanging和報文分組交換packet exchanging
1、報文交換是指不管傳送的資料長度是多少,都把它當作乙個邏輯單元,加上目的位址、源位址等必要資訊打包成乙個報文。
2、報文分組交換是指限制最長長度,如果傳送資料長度超過了限制就進行分組,接收方收到後再進行重組。
由於報文分組交換報文長度短,所以出錯時檢錯重發的時間就少,提高了傳輸效率,因此成為當前主要的交換技術。3、而分組交換技術在實際應用中又分為以下兩類:資料報方式datagram,dg與虛電路方式virtual circuit,vc。
3_1、資料報方式是指源主機將資料拆分成組打包成報文後,由報文自主選擇傳輸路徑,每個節點負責校驗報文並選擇最優下一節點,校驗報文時向前一節點傳送ack確認資訊,然後前一節點丟棄該報文。
3_2、虛電路方式是指像電路交換那樣先建立乙個邏輯連線的虛電路,然後報文都從這一虛電路通過,每個節點只負責校驗報文即可。
既然說了電路交換是獨佔線路,實時性強,但效率低。故而有了分組交換,分組交換共享線路提高了效率,但時延問題便不得不考慮進來。時延包括了處理時延、排隊時延、傳輸時延、傳播時延,具體說明如下。
分組交換只是將報文交換中的資料拆分成了小資料報進行報文交換,以增加交換效率。
頻寬(bandwidth):本來指通訊線路允許通過的訊號頻帶範圍,單位是赫茲(hz)。在計算機網路中,頻寬表示網路的通訊線路所能傳輸資料的能力,是數字通道所能傳送的 「最高資料率」 的同義語,單位是位元/秒(b/s)。
時延(delay):指資料從網路的一端傳送到另一端所需要的總時間,它由四部分組成:傳送時延、傳播時延、處理時延和排隊時延。
1、處理時延:檢查分組首部決定將分組導向何處所需要的時間是處理時延,還包括檢查差錯的時間等。
2、排隊時延:當分組在鏈路上等待傳輸時,這個等待時間稱為排隊時延。
3、傳送時延(傳輸時延):如果將兩個路由器之間的鏈路比作乙個橋,資料報比作乙個車,那麼從車頭上橋到車位上橋所需要的時間成為傳輸時延。即將資料報推向鏈路的時間,這個時間取決與路由器處理資料報的速度。
傳送時延 = 分組長度 / 通道寬度
4、傳播時延:車尾上橋後到車尾離橋的時間成為傳播時延。即資料報在鏈路上跑花費的時間,這個時間等於或略小於光速,取決於訊號在物理介質中傳播的速度和物理介質的長度。
傳播時延 = 通道長度 / 電磁波在通道上的傳播速率
$$往返時延(round-trip time,rtt):指從傳送端傳送資料開始,到傳送端收到來自接收端的確認,總共經歷的時延。
老師上課講的,回去研
include include 閱讀程式,在讀懂程式的基礎上執行程式,觀察執行結果,發現其中出現的問題,並解決 修改bubblesort函式 函式頭也可修改 使得 在對成績排序時,各成績對應的人名也做相應調整 typedef int int typedef char pchar typedef ch...
演算法 基於資料交換的排序
public static void sort int array 思路 找到比a i 大的a j 值就進行交換 public static void sort int array 特點 時間複雜度 o n 2 public static void sort int array int flag a...
程序之間的資料交換
import multiprocessing 建立乙個訊息佇列 que multiprocessing.queue 5 print que 將資料儲存進佇列 for item in range 10 que.put item,true,2 que.put nowait item 注意點 1 在建立的...